Tree Type. Evergreen coniferous. Identification. Height: 16-66 ft on average, rarely grows up to 89-90 ft. Leaves: Sharp, needle-like juvenile leaves, about 5-10 mm long, andscale-like, tightly pressed adult leaves, about 2-4 mm long Trunk. Diameter: 12-39 inches on average, but some specimens can measure up to 67 inches.

Description Foliage of Atlas cedar Cedrus trees can grow up to 30-40 m (occasionally 60 m) tall with spicy-resinous scented wood, thick ridged or square-cracked bark, and broad, level branches. The shoots are dimorphic and are made up of long shoots, which form the framework of the branches, and short shoots, which carry most of the leaves.

02 of 12 Cedar of Lebanon (Cedrus libani) Douglas Sacha / Getty Images Native to the Middle East, cedar of Lebanon tolerates cold better than deodar. Its needles are dark green or gray-green. Plant this slow grower in late fall. It makes a good long-lived shade tree. Native Area: Lebanon USDA Growing Zones: 5 to 9 Height: 40 to 100 feet
